Hormones and Their Features
Hormones play crucial functions in the policy and coordination of numerous physiological procedures within the body. These chemical carriers are produced by endocrine glands and are launched into the blood stream, where they travel to target cells or body organs to exert their effects. The features of hormones vary and include virtually every element of human physiology.
One of the main functions of hormonal agents is to maintain homeostasis, which is the steady internal atmosphere necessary for the body to function ideally. As an example, insulin, a hormonal agent produced by the pancreatic, regulates blood sugar degrees by promoting the uptake and storage space of glucose in cells. An additional hormonal agent, cortisol, assists the body respond to anxiety by increasing blood sugar level levels and reducing the body immune system.
Hormones likewise play crucial functions in development and growth. The Endocrine System: An Overview
Playing a vital duty in the regulation and coordination of physiological processes, the endocrine system is a complicated network of glands that create and release hormonal agents right into the blood stream. These glands, consisting of the hypothalamus, pituitary gland, thyroid gland, adrenal glands, pancreatic, ovaries, and testes, produce hormonal agents that work as chemical carriers, affecting numerous physical features. The endocrine system functions in combination with the anxious system to preserve and manage homeostasis, making sure that the body's interior atmosphere stays steady.
The hypothalamus, located in the brain, is thought about the master regulator of the endocrine system. It generates hormones that stimulate or hinder the launch of hormonal agents from the pituitary gland, which subsequently regulates the activity of other endocrine glands. The thyroid gland, situated in the neck, produces hormonal agents that manage metabolism and energy equilibrium. The adrenal glands, situated atop the kidneys, create hormones that aid the body react to anxiety and regulate blood pressure.

Responses Loops in Hormonal Agent Guideline
Comments loops play a vital function in the policy of hormone manufacturing. These loopholes include a series of interactions in between the endocrine glands, hormonal agents, and target organs to maintain homeostasis in the body. There are two sorts of responses loops: negative feedback and favorable comments.
When hormone levels climb above a particular threshold, the hypothalamus in the mind indicates the pituitary gland to lower hormone manufacturing. Conversely, when hormonal agent levels go down listed below the threshold, the hypothalamus promotes the pituitary gland to raise hormone manufacturing, restoring equilibrium.
Positive comments loopholes, on the other hand, magnify hormonal agent production. This happens when a hormone promotes the launch of more of the exact same this link hormone, bring about a rapid rise in its levels. However, positive feedback loops are less common in hormone guideline and are normally associated with details physiological procedures, such as giving birth and lactation.
